SUBJECT:           Criminal law - Narcotic Control Act.  Section 4(2).  Possession for the purpose of trafficking - Crown appeal against sentence - trial judge imposing conditional sentence of 14 months imprisonment to be followed by 12 months probation subject to conditions.

 

 

ISSUE:                 Whether sentence appropriate in case of drug trafficking.  Pre-sentence report favourable to conditional sentence.

 

 

RESULT:  In a split decision the Court of Appeal dismissed the Crown appeal                       against sentence.
